Jason Kelce made his ESPN debut during Monday Night Football as the Kansas City Chiefs faced the Denver Broncos. While the Chiefs secured a 31-10 victory, the real conversation among fans centered on Kelce’s choice of white New Balance athletic shoes paired with his formal suit. The footwear sparked debates on social media regarding the appropriateness of such attire in a professional setting. Responses varied, with some supporting the comfort of sneakers with suits and others criticizing the combination. This discussion unfolded against the backdrop of the Chiefs’ victory and Kelce's role as a sideline analyst, taking the opportunity to watch his brother, Travis Kelce, compete.
